The Jay Mustangs will head out on the road to square off against the Reagan Rattlers at 1:30 p.m. on Saturday.
On Friday, Jay didn't have quite enough to beat Del Rio and fell 3-2.
Meanwhile, win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Reagan). Their defense stepped up to hand Smithson Valley a 5-0 shutout on Friday. Reagan haven't had any issues with Smithson Valley recently, as the game was their fourth consecutive victory against them.
Reagan hit Smithson Valley with a four-pronged attack, as the team got scores from BRAYLON JERNIGAN . (2), EVAN VILLARREAL ., BERNARDO GORDOA ., and CHRISTIAN ARANIBAR ..
Reagan's win bumped their record up to 4-1. As for Jay, their loss dropped their record down to 4-3.
Jay suffered a grim 4-0 defeat to Reagan in their previous matchup back in January of 2021. Can the Mustangs av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
